Crafting Compelling Content: Top Indonesian Writers and Their Influence
Indonesia's rich literary scene boasts a plethora of talented writers who have captivated audiences with their compelling narratives and insightful perspectives. These authors have not only entertained but also educated and inspired, leaving an indelible mark on Indonesian culture. From captivating short stories, they delve into the complexities of human emotions, societal issues, and the rich tapestry of Indonesian life.
One prominent figure is Pramoedya Ananta Toer , whose works have earned international acclaim for their powerful depictions of history and social injustice. His writing has shed light on the struggles of marginalized communities and ignited important debates.
Another notable author is , Laksmi Pamuntjak, whose imaginative storytelling explores themes of love, loss, and the search for identity. Her novels often delve into the complexities of relationships and the challenges faced by individuals in a rapidly here changing world.
The contributions of these writers have had a significant effect on Indonesian literature and society as a whole. Their works have fostered a deeper understanding of Indonesia's cultural heritage, promoted critical thinking, and inspired generations of aspiring writers. As Indonesia continues to evolve, the legacy of these compelling storytellers will undoubtedly endure.
